Hi Sam Bardon, I would recommend allowing her to use different mediums - perhaps she can write her letters in shaving cream on the table. You can say the letter and see if she can write it. That would be assessing her alphabet skills. Use pictures to assess sounds. Print pictures (not words) and ask her to circle the one that begins with p (say the "p") sound etc. For comprehension maybe she could act out the story so you can assess if she understood the sequence of events. Ask her to draw a scene from the story. Cut up a series of events from the story and have her put them in order. I hope these help.
